Generally unsanded grout is used for tile applications with narrower grout joints from 1 16 to 1 8.
Unsanded grout is a cement grout with less than 1 8 grit.
Sanded grout is normally recommended when the grout seams are 1 8 inch wide or more as the sand provides extra bonding power that prevents cracking.
If the space is less than 1 8 inch you should use unsanded grout.
Tile joints that are 1 8 inch or less need unsanded grout while joints wider than that call for sanded grout.
